Reforestion Campaign

Tabi3 Bee2ee is an environmental awareness campaign in the form of a series of planting kits aimed at encouraging school children based in Lebanon to take part in reforestation efforts. 

Playing on the idea of mail, the planting kits take the form of envelopes including the seed and instructions for planting each tree. Each envelope itself turns into the pot the seed is to be potted in and further planted in the ground (where the material of the envelope would eventually biodegrade). 

The envelopes are proposed to be distributed at schools in a wooden mailbox that serves as a holder for the envelopes on one side and a bird feeder on the other. 

The word "Tabi3" is an arabic word for stamp and may also mean a trait someone may have while "Bee2ee" is the arabic word for environmental.

How the kit works: 

- When the envelope is opened, the inside contains the seed, instructions on preparing the seed, preparing the pot and planting, a ruler and a "tree tag" (that can be cutt out and used).

-The back side presents a calender that the user would refer to in counting down the days before planting the tree in the ground. 

-When put together  information on the specific tree (and others in the series) is shown in a playful infographic. This information includes the locations where the trees exist and at what elevations they can potentially 
grow in.
